" hear the newer 790's have less HP then those made a couple of years ago. This may help choose used over new. "
That's true.. Originally, the engines had 30 gross HP and 25 at the PTO. Now it's 27 gross and 24 at the PTO.
Also, the displacement of the engine went from about ninety cid to just over eighty. It's actually another engine, not a modification of the original.
Since there was only a drop of one HP at the PTO, probably never notice it.
This happened in 2002 or early 2003. My 790 has the new engine and was sold originally in February 2003.
